A brand-new kind of ultraviolet light that might be safe for individuals took less than five mins to decrease the level of indoor air-borne germs by even more than 98%, a joint study by researchers at Columbia College Vagelos College of Physicians and Surgeons and in the U.K. has actually found. Also as microorganisms remained to be splashed into the space, the level continued to be extremely reduced as lengthy as the lights got on.


Until currently these studies had just been conducted in little speculative chambers, not in full-sized spaces mimicking real-world conditions. In the existing research study, researchers at the College of St. Andrews, College of Dundee, College of Leeds, and Columbia University tested the effectiveness of far-UVC light in a huge room-sized chamber with the same ventilation rate as a regular office or home (regarding three air adjustments per hour).


The efficacy of different strategies to reducing interior infection levels is typically determined in regards to equal air adjustments per hour. In this research study, far-UVC lamps produced the equivalent of 184 equivalent air exchanges per hour. This goes beyond any kind of various other method to sanitizing busy indoor spaces, where five to 20 comparable air modifications per hour is the most effective that can be achieved virtually.

The primary criteria of UV-C disinfection are wavelength, dosage, relative moisture, and temperature. There is no agreement regarding their optimum values, but, as a whole, light at a high dosage and a range of wavelengths containing 260 nm is preferred in an environment at area temperature with reduced family member humidity. This light can be created by mercury-vapour, light-emitting diode (LED), pulsed-xenon, or excimer lamps.


There are wellness and safety and security threats connected with the UV-C innovation when used in the distance of individuals. UV-C sanitation systems have encouraging attributes and the potential to enhance in the future. Explanations bordering the different criteria influencing the modern technologies' performance in hospital setting are required. UV-C disinfection need to currently be thought about for low-level rather than high-level sanitation.


Another application developed in 1910 when UV light was made use of to decontaminate water. Nowadays, UV light is used for water, air, food, surface, and medical devices sanitation.

This results in the disturbance of DNA or RNA, leading to the inactivation of the micro-organism. UV-C-induced DNA disturbance often is composed of the bonding of 2 neighbouring thymine (or cytosine) bases instead of the traditional connecting of a base with its complementary base on the other strand.

On the various other hand, it has technical ramifications given that the overall power of the light beam is then separated over all present wavelengths. A micro-organism that is vulnerable to 254 nm light will certainly be inactivated extra by a light that produces solely light at 254 nm check than a light that sends out a wavelength range at equivalent complete energy.


Direct exposure times of 1045 minutes for space sanitation and 25 s to 5 min for clinical devices were run into in literary works.




Further, the result of a light decreases over time, so it is suggested to compute the dose at the end of lamp life, which is agent of a worst-case circumstance. The dosage additionally affects the amount of photoreactivation.




Zhang et al. observed a modification in UV irradiance of 34% when the RH increased from 50% to 90% [18] The amount of RH impact on UV performance relies on the here and now micro-organism and is more apparent for bacteria than for infections [16] Lastly, the impact of temperature depends on the light resource.

This is understood as far UV-C innovation and is a fairly new sanitation technique with minimal understanding about its performance.


In study, the outcomes on pulsed versus constant UV-C sanitation effectiveness differ. When contrasting pulsed and continuous light it is very important to maintain other variables such as wavelength and dose constant.
